![]() |
Display no shipping text |
Post Reply ![]() |
Author | ||
lelady ![]() Newbie ![]() Joined: 22-November-2005 Location: United States Status: Offline Points: 5 |
![]() ![]() ![]() ![]() ![]() Posted: 22-January-2010 at 3:52pm |
|
So I'm working with coupon codes to assign free shipping to products in our store.
To let my customers know which items qualify for free shipping, I've assigned in the languages file, an image to be used when "display no shipping text" is selected at the product level. What I'm finding though, is unless "No shipping required" is selected at the product level, the language will not show up in the store....can somebody please direct me to where I need to make the switch so that the "No shipping Required" does not have to be selected so that the language assigned to "display no shipping text" will show up on the page? Thanks! Vicky |
||
![]() |
||
lelady ![]() Newbie ![]() Joined: 22-November-2005 Location: United States Status: Offline Points: 5 |
![]() ![]() ![]() ![]() ![]() |
|
Really?? No answer?
Did I explain this well or is it an obvious answer that I have somehow missed in the WIKI? Please - someone say something!! ![]() Vicky |
||
![]() |
||
Greg Dinger ![]() Certified ProductCart Developers ![]() ![]() Joined: 23-September-2006 Location: United States Status: Offline Points: 238 |
![]() ![]() ![]() ![]() ![]() |
|
something.
Sorry, I don't have an answer without digging into the code.
|
||
![]() |
||
Hamish ![]() Admin Group ![]() Joined: 12-October-2006 Location: United Kingdom Status: Offline Points: 56 |
![]() ![]() ![]() ![]() ![]() |
|
Coupons are not processed until during the checkout, so there is no code regarding them (AFAIK) in the sections of the code which are used when displaying products.
Coupons have a variety of criteria so it's usually not possible to "do" anything meaningful with them before that point. Your mixing two different things here. The "No Shipping" option on a product is not related to coupons and is designed for products that are not shipped (e.g. a service etc) rather than a product which is shipped for free. Also, if only "No Shipping" items are in the cart then the shipping options are not displayed in the checkout. |
||
![]() |
||
lelady ![]() Newbie ![]() Joined: 22-November-2005 Location: United States Status: Offline Points: 5 |
![]() ![]() ![]() ![]() ![]() |
|
Hi Hamish,
Let me clear this up a bit. I realize the coupon codes and no shipping options are two separate things. Forget about the coupon codes for a moment.... In the control panel, modify products, there is an option to display "no shipping text" I would like this language to display when the option is selected, however, it only seems to work if the "No shipping for this product" box is also checked. I need this language to show up if the option is checked without the No shipping option being selected. The end result? I can assign coupon codes for products for free shipping - AND have a simple method of including an image (which i set up in the language file) that alerts the customers that the product qualifies for free shipping. |
||
![]() |
||
Hamish ![]() Admin Group ![]() Joined: 12-October-2006 Location: United Kingdom Status: Offline Points: 56 |
![]() ![]() ![]() ![]() ![]() |
|
Hi,
As you have worked out - displaying the text is dependent on the No Shipping option - it will require customization of the code to ignore that checkbox, although I suspect it's fairly straight forward. It's really usurping the meaning of that checkbox, but would work. Which version of ProductCart are you running - also can you share a URL so I can check which layout you are using? |
||
![]() |
||
Hamish ![]() Admin Group ![]() Joined: 12-October-2006 Location: United Kingdom Status: Offline Points: 56 |
![]() ![]() ![]() ![]() ![]() |
|
Hi,
Actually, look for code like this in pc/viewprdcode.asp
and change the last line to :
Please note this is UNTESTED - Please also read the Guidelines for editing the source code - check the link on my signature. |
||
![]() |
||
macleather ![]() Newbie ![]() Joined: 23-June-2008 Location: Los Angeles Status: Offline Points: 3 |
![]() ![]() ![]() ![]() ![]() |
|
lelady, I don't know if this helps but I use the "No shipping for this product" check box and have changed the text for the No shipping text to read FREE SHIPPING (your image would also work). Then when I'm offering free shipping I merely check both boxes and it works fine, displays the text and no need for me to mess with the coding. Haven't tested this with multiple products of shipping charge and no shipping charge items in the cart but it certainly works with the single item. I would think it would work with multiple items as well. When that free shipping period is over I uncheck the boxes.
Alan |
||
![]() |
||
Hamish ![]() Admin Group ![]() Joined: 12-October-2006 Location: United Kingdom Status: Offline Points: 56 |
![]() ![]() ![]() ![]() ![]() |
|
Hi Alan,
This will work, with one caveat : If only "No Shipping" items are in the cart then the shipping options are not displayed in the checkout. Any weight assigned to a "No Shipping" product is also ignored, which will automatically adjust the shipping charges to ignore the contribution of those items, which would remove the need for a coupon. The difference between this and using a coupon would be that a free shipping coupon is for the whole order instead of just "ignoring" the shipping weight for the selected products. |
||
![]() |
||
lelady ![]() Newbie ![]() Joined: 22-November-2005 Location: United States Status: Offline Points: 5 |
![]() ![]() ![]() ![]() ![]() |
|
I think I may have been misunderstanding the way the no shipping option operates.
Assuming I do this the way that Alan has suggested: If a customer has in their cart an item that is earmarked in the system as a no shipping item, and that item is 5 lbs., and they have another item in their cart that weighs 25 lbs., that is not earmarked as a no shipping item, then when the UPS/Fed Ex rates are retrieved they will only be retrieved for the 25 lbs.? The fact that no shipping options are selectable for a purchase of solely free shipping items does not matter to me because we only offer free ground shipping and I reserve the right to choose the carrier (UPS, USPS Priority or Fed Ex). I'm going to see how this works with some test orders with multiple products. It seems to me that I thought I had to use the coupons and have them auto apply at checkout because I read somewhere that : if a product was earmarked as a no shipping item, and had an assigned weight, if it was in the cart with a shipping item then the customer would be quoted shipping charges for both items weights added together and not just the weight of the one item.......Guess this task has been on my to do list for too long!!! Thanks! |
||
![]() |
Post Reply ![]() |
|
Tweet
|
Forum Jump | Forum Permissions ![]() You cannot post new topics in this forum You cannot reply to topics in this forum You cannot delete your posts in this forum You cannot edit your posts in this forum You cannot create polls in this forum You cannot vote in polls in this forum |